SUMMARY :
The Call Center Associate I answers incoming calls from patients and referring doctors. The main responsibility is to get patients appointments scheduled efficiently and accurately.

WORK ENVIRONMENT :
The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job.
This is primarily an office classification. Temperature conditions are controlled with limited direct exposure to hazardous physical substances.
The noise level in the work environment is usually low to moderate.
While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to sit, stand, walk, handle, or feel, reach with hands and arms, see, talk and hear.
The employee will frequently lift and / or carry reports, records and other materials that typically weigh less than 20 pounds.
The employee is occasionally required to stoop, kneel, bend, or crouch.
Finger dexterity is needed to access, enter, and retrieve data using a computer keyboard, calculator, and other standard office equipment.
